运维

运维

Products

当前位置:首页 > 运维 >

如何巧妙地在CentOS上安装PHP扩展?

96SEO 2025-07-30 13:06 0


在CentOS上安装PHP 是搞优良PHP应用性能和功能的关键步骤。本文将为您给一个实战指南,帮您在CentOS下轻巧松配置PHP ,并解析一些常见问题。

如何在centos上配置php的

准备干活

在开头之前,请确保您的CentOS系统已经安装了PHP。

  1. 启用Remi存储库
  2. 安装PHP
  3. 安装PHP

启用Remi存储库

Remi存储库是一个CentOS官方给的第三方存储库,其中包含了PHP的最新鲜版本和 。

sudo yum install epel-release
sudo yum-config-manager --enable remi-php74

根据您需要的PHP版本,选择合适的命令启用Remi存储库。比方说 对于PHP 7.4,用 sudo yum-config-manager --enable remi-php74

安装PHP

眼下 您能用以下命令安装PHP:

sudo yum install php php-fpm php-mysqlnd

根据需要,您还能安装其他PHP ,比方说PHP-XML和PHP-Mbstring。

sudo yum install php-xml php-mbstring

安装PHP 的方法有许多种,

用Yum安装

用Yum安装是最轻巧松的方法,只需运行以下命令即可:

sudo yum install php-openssl

用pecl安装

如果Yum中没有您需要的 ,您能用pecl安装。先说说 安装pecl:

sudo yum install php-pecl-openssl

然后用以下命令安装 :

sudo pecl install openssl

手动编译安装

如果以上方法都无法满足您的需求,您能用源码手动编译安装 。

  1. 下载openssl 源码
  2. 解压源码
  3. 进入源码目录
  4. 施行以下命令:
./configure --with-php-config=/usr/bin/php-config
make
sudo make install

安装完成后 在PHP配置文件php.ini中加载openssl :

extension=openssl.so

配置PHP-FPM

如果您用PHP-FPM,需要对其进行配置。编辑 /etc/php-fpm.d/www.conf 文件,根据需要进行配置。比方说您能更改监听端口或用户组。

验证安装

创建一个名为 info.php 的文件, 放在您的Web服务器根目录下并添加以下内容:

在浏览器中访问 http://your_server_ip/info.php您得看到PHP信息页面其中列出了已安装的 。

本文详细介绍了在CentOS上安装PHP 的方法, 包括用Yum、pecl和手动编译安装。希望这篇文章能帮您轻巧松地配置PHP ,搞优良您的PHP应用性能和功能。


标签: CentOS

提交需求或反馈

Demand feedback